- siRNAs can regulate gene expression following RNA interference (RNAi)
- post transcriptional mechanism that involves inhibition of gene expression through promoting cleavage on specific area of target mRNA
- shown promising therapeutics results for a good number of diseases especially in cancer → face drawbacks including stability and successful siRNA delivery in vivo [field of Nanomedicine as a whole is born out of this primary discovery]
- single targeted drugs for single targets fail to target the complex molecular pathways of cancer-causing agents → mixture of different therapies in immuno and chemo have been found to make targeted benefit vs individual therapeutic progress
